Make sure they're cool and use cotton gloves, finger cots or surgical gloves.  The acids from your skin on hot glass can over time etch the surface making it porous causing the tube to lose vacuum.  I'm sure someone is going to dispute this, live and learn!

Whoever first spread the rumor years ago that skin oil damages tubes was an absolute fool, but washing your hands before handling them is a good idea.
